In just a few hours, joe biden is set to unveil details of his new Health Care Proposal today in iowa. Its being called obamacare 2. 0 and it includes massive new subsidies along with a public option that would allow people to buy into a program thats similar to medicare. Joining me now is cnns Arlette Saenz and here in studio is dr. Zeke emmanuel. Arlette, walk us through bidens new plan so we can understand whats in it. Reporter yeah, brianna. For weeks joe biden has been teasing this forthcoming plan and is putting some flesh onto the bones of what this would look like. At the center is he would want to enhance and build on obamacare. Bidens new plan would create a public option that allows American Consumers to buy into a medicarelike program. It also provides massive subsidies to make obamacare cheaper for people to purchase. Along with that, it would also allow medicare to negotiate drug prices. Now, to get into the public option, this would be a program that would be similar to medicare. There are nearly 5 Million People in 15 republicanled states which opted not to expand medicaid. Those nearly 5 Million People would be automatically enrolled in the public option for free. Basically anyone that is unhappy with their insurance can buy into that public option. But biden also making it clear that he does believe private Health Insurance should stand. Now, as for the subsidies, those would be provided to all americans regardless of income to make it cheaper to buy obamacare through the exchanges. So the campaign estimates that a family of four making roughly 110,000 would save 750 a month in their premiums. Now, the entire price tag for this plan is approximately 750 billion. Thats a really good point. I think if you look at the polls, health care is a top issue. 290 million americans already have coverage, the vast, vast majority of people. What theyre worried about is affordability. Joe biden does two things on affordability. One is this medicare drug negotiation price and the other is more antitrust enforcement of hospitals that are raising have local monopolies and raising prices. But its not a comprehensive cost approach. I still think theres no democrat who has gone out with a comprehensive affordability platform. I do think such a platform would say four things. Drugs has to be one of it, but for the whole country, not just for medicare. Two, you really have to address hospitals. They have in local areas just driven up prices, especially for people who have private insurance. Three, we still have a lot of bureaucracy in our system, a lot of all of us get these insurance bills and thats paperwork, but thats people behind that paperwork that are really driving up prices. Recent estimate that 250 billion in unnecessary cost in that paperwork. And then theres payment change. We need more change of how we pay doctors and hospitals that focus on keeping you healthy, out of the hospital, out of the emergency room, getting you care at home. Those four things, they could really drive prices down substantially.
